diff options
author | Wu-cheng Li <wuchengli@google.com> | 2011-02-24 19:14:20 +0800 |
---|---|---|
committer | Wu-cheng Li <wuchengli@google.com> | 2011-02-25 12:54:07 +0800 |
commit | 7673ada94b5e2263e7190ca246694cdee31ed03e (patch) | |
tree | a7ddb027e631d884652b1301c2c3264d7cbb9133 /src/com/android/camera/VideoCamera.java | |
parent | 8b590562327f6ac95f8e7eac764b05ae43a49299 (diff) | |
download | LegacyCamera-7673ada94b5e2263e7190ca246694cdee31ed03e.zip LegacyCamera-7673ada94b5e2263e7190ca246694cdee31ed03e.tar.gz LegacyCamera-7673ada94b5e2263e7190ca246694cdee31ed03e.tar.bz2 |
Ignore search and menu long press key event.
Also ignore menu key during recording.
In phone UI, long-pressing search key will launch voice search.
Long-pressing menu key will launch software keyboard. It is annoying
to accidently launch them while taking a picture.
bug:3108635
bug:3278557
Change-Id: I87a5411d08c4bb292b5a0f78a4a0992a59e8816c
Diffstat (limited to 'src/com/android/camera/VideoCamera.java')
-rw-r--r-- | src/com/android/camera/VideoCamera.java | 7 |
1 files changed, 2 insertions, 5 deletions
diff --git a/src/com/android/camera/VideoCamera.java b/src/com/android/camera/VideoCamera.java index 0870de6..641e5a6 100644 --- a/src/com/android/camera/VideoCamera.java +++ b/src/com/android/camera/VideoCamera.java @@ -81,7 +81,7 @@ import java.util.List; /** * The Camcorder activity. */ -public class VideoCamera extends NoSearchActivity +public class VideoCamera extends ActivityBase implements View.OnClickListener, ShutterButton.OnShutterButtonListener, SurfaceHolder.Callback, MediaRecorder.OnErrorListener, MediaRecorder.OnInfoListener, @@ -1008,10 +1008,7 @@ public class VideoCamera extends NoSearchActivity } break; case KeyEvent.KEYCODE_MENU: - if (mMediaRecorderRecording) { - onStopVideoRecording(true); - return true; - } + if (mMediaRecorderRecording) return true; break; } |